scope:
a.This Standard relates to cartons for use ln packaging supplies for the Services. It is a manufacturing specification only and contains no information A on the use of the cartons in package design; this is included in Def Stan 81-41 'Packaging of 'Defence materiel, Part 2: Design'.
b.The cartons are classified by style according to the form of construction. There are five styles as follows:
Style 1 (International fibreboard case code (IFCC) number 0204) with inner and outer closure flaps butting.
Style 2 (International fibreboard case code (IFCC) number 0201) with outer closure flaps only butting.
Style 3 (International fibreboard case code (IFCC) number 0203) with outer closure flaps overlapping fully.
Style 3A (International fibreboard case code (IFCC) number 0202) with outer closure flaps overlapping partially,
Style 4 (International fibreboard case code (IFCC) number 0201/0502) with sleeve.
The styles are shown in the Annex.
C. There are two classes of carton according to the grade of board from which they are manufactured, Class A and Class B.
